Give Guests Their Own Network
Raise your hand if you’ve ever had to read a series of random letters and numbers to someone, only to mistake the O for a 0 and have to start over. eero’s Guest Access feature not only lets you create a separate network just for visitors, but also lets you share the password directly. No more dictating or looking up complicated passwords — just share via QR code or text link. You also get full visibility to your network and can manage it in the eero app, letting you see how many guest devices are connected. Anticipate a Bunch of Devices
You have more devices connected to wifi than you might realize: phone, computer, tablet, e-reader, TV, voice assistant, speakers, security camera, thermostat, gaming console, smart lighting, automatic pet feeder… It adds up quicker than you might think! Especially when you have a house full of guests who brought all of theirs. The eero 7 supports 120+ devices, and the eero Pro 7 supports 200+ devices. Prioritize Who Needs Wifi Most
eero’s Optimize for Conference and Gaming feature automatically prioritizes what matters to you, so devices run smoothly. It prevents any one device from using all of the bandwidth and slowing down the network for everyone else.
